The Texas General Land Office said it has offered President-elect Donald Trump a 1,400-acre ranch in a county located near the U.S.โ€“Mexico border to build centers for mass deportations.

Land Office Commissioner Dawn Buckingham said in a Nov. 19 letter to the president-elect that the land in Starr County was recently purchased by the state.

โ€œI am writing to formally offer 1,402 acres of land in Starr County, Texas, to be used to construct deportation facilities,โ€ Buckingham wrote in the letter, adding that the parcel is located about 35 miles to the west of McAllen, Texas.

Adding that her office is โ€œfully preparedโ€ to work with federal immigration agencies, she said a facility could be built on the tract of land for โ€œprocessing, detention, and coordination of the largest deportation of violent criminals in the nationโ€™s history,โ€ echoing campaign statements made by Trump and his surrogates regarding his mass deportation plan.

Buckinghamโ€™s office told Trump that Texas purchased the ranch with the intent to construct its own 1.4-mile border wall on an area bordering the Rio Grande after the landโ€™s owner had declined to allow the wall to be constructed on the property and had blocked law enforcement from entering the area.

โ€œI am committed to using every available means at my disposal to gain complete operational security of our border,โ€ she wrote.

The Trump campaign did not respond to a request for comment by publication time. The president-elect also has not publicly responded to the offer.

During the 2024 election, Trump became the first Republican presidential candidate in more than 120 years to flip Starr County. Since 1896, the countyโ€”which is more than 97 percent Hispanic or Latinoโ€”had voted in favor of Democrat candidates.

Trump has promised to stage the largest deportation operation in U.S. history. There are an estimated 11 million people in the country illegally.
